🇺🇸 Phoenix|Chasing Epic Sunsets 🏜️

Ultimate Phoenix & Surroundings Guide — Copy This Itinerary! ✍️ Day 1: Phoenix → Saguaro National Park → Tucson 🌵 Saguaro National Park (West Section) The iconic giant cacti are adorable! Skip the East Section — the West is enough 👌. 📍 Valley Overlook View: Perfect for sunset! Wait until the sun fully sets — the mountains and sky turn fiery red 🌅. Super photogenic! 📸 🏫 University of Arizona (Tucson): Beautiful campus — worth a quick stop! Day 2: Sedona’s Holy Trio ⛪ Chapel of the Holy Cross: Gorgeous red rock church with a gift shop! 🌉 Devil’s Bridge Trail: 2.5-hour hike — relatively easy with a flat path. The photo on the narrow bridge is epic! 🆒 ⛰️ Cathedral Rock Trail: 1.5-hour climb — requires scrambling (hands and feet!). Lean forward for balance — so fun! 🚌 Pro tip: Both trails require free shuttles (check last bus times! 📅). Day 3: Hidden Gems & Urban Sunsets 🌀 Subway Cave: 2.5-hour round trip — steep and challenging at the end! Go early for better light and fewer crowds. 🛍️ Tlaquepaque Arts Village: Charming streets with galleries and shops — don’t miss the Sedona Rock Concert installation! 🌄 Papago Park: Best urban sunset spot in Phoenix! Even on average days, the views are breathtaking 🌅. Day 4: Culture & Sports 🎁 Old Town Scottsdale: Great for souvenirs — scored cute fridge magnets! 🎨 ASU Art Museum: Turned purple after rain 😍 — can explore in 1 hour. 🏀 NBA Suns Game: Electric atmosphere!
